Question - Jane Becker, CEO of Becker Enterprises Incorporated (BEI), is considering a special offer to manufacture a new line of women's clothing for a large department store chain. BEI has specialized in designer women's clothing sold in small, upscale retail clothing stores throughout the country. To protect the very elite brand image, BEI has not sold clothing to large department stores. The current offer, however, might be too good to turn down. The department store is willing to commit to a large order, which would be very profitable to BEI, and the order would be renewed automatically for two more years, presumably to continue after that point.

Required -

1. Determine Jane's competitive strategy (cost leadership or differentiation) and use this strategy to analyze the choice Jane faces.

2. What two implementation tools (SWOT analysis, Balance Scorecard and strategy map, value chain analysis, focus on execution) would you recommend to Jane? Explain briefly how to implement each one.
